Grants and schemes for heat pumps, district heating and clean cooling. The cheques come from UK DESNZ (heat networks and the Boiler Upgrade Scheme), the US DOE, EU LIFE and Horizon, and utility and municipal heat programmes. The organisations listed below are the heating and cooling funders behind that picture, each with what it backs, where it operates and how it prefers to be approached.

Funders are national energy and housing departments, local and regional authorities, social housing providers, and the development banks financing building stock upgrades. Very little of this money is philanthropic. Where a national scheme exists, the funder of record is often the local delivery body rather than the department that set the budget, which is where the application actually goes.
